Default Weird Problem.(Searching problems)

Well, I just downloaded the latest version of Limewire and I seem to have trouble searching for songs. When I first open Limewire and make a search instantly after opening the program, I receive perfect results. After being connected to the program for about a minute, I can no longer search. When I do search I receive no search results. A half-solution I've found for this is to disconnect from Limewire, and then connect again, then making my search quickly after reconnecting to get proper search results. This is annoying to keep reconnecting after every search I make, anyone know any solutions to my problem?.. Any help is greatly appreciated. Thanks.

Try this...Take note of the hosts that are causing this...
Go to your connections Tab in limewire, if it's not showing up go to Veiw > Show/Hide and make sure the connection tab has a tick next to it...
Then click on the Hosts and remove them and let Limewire search for some more...
It is also wise to go to your Filters, to find this go to Tools > Options > Filters and select the Host Filter and add those IP's into it and select apply...
